| 01-14515 | Intent To Prepare a Combined Environmental Impact Statement/Environmental Impact Report (EIS/EIR) for Flood Damage Reduction Activities Along the Pajaro River in Santa Cruz and Monterey Counties, CA | Notice | The San Francisco District and the Counties of Santa Cruz and Monterey, California intend to prepare a combined EIS/EIR to support a cost shared study for flood damage reduction of lands surrounding the Pajaro River in the Lower Pajaro River Watershed. The project boundaries include the lower Pajaro River and its tributaries. The Pajaro River (or Main Stem) is the county border. The Pajaro River section begins at Murphy's Crossing and extends to the mouth of the Pajaro River, which empties into Monterey Bay. The tributary section located in Santa Cruz County is comprised of the lower Corralitos Creek running from Green Valley Road to Lake Avenue. Corralitos Creek empties into Salsipuedes Creek near College Lake. The project footprint continues from the confluence of Corralitos and Salsipuedes Creeks, down Salsipuedes Creek until it empties into the Pajaro River. The project area is mainly agricultural, but includes the incorporated City of Watsonville on the Santa Cruz County, California side of the river and the unincorporated Town of Pajaro on the Monterey County, California side. Proposed plans will include: No-action, non- structural, and structural alternatives to be determined during the planning process.
